Subject: Memtrace cut-over complete

Team,

Cut-over to Memtrace v2 for GPU memory profiling finished last night. Old v1 agents are disabled; any tickets referencing v1 dashboards should be closed as resolved-by-migration. Sampling overhead is now under 2% and allocation traces include kernel names. Known gap: profiles older than 30 days were not migrated. Point customers at the v2 docs for setup questions. For reference when troubleshooting, the agent now runs with the following configuration.

settings of bagaf-bawip:
[aldax]
port = 5000
region = south-4
host = aldax.brasklabs.corp
team = brivan
timeout_ms = 2000
retries = 2

**Action item (PM-214, Coldvault archival):** Automate archiving of cold storage buckets older than the retention cutoff. Manual sweeps missed two regions last quarter and blew the storage budget. Owner: infra rotation. Sweep cadence, batch size, and age thresholds must be config-driven, not hardcoded, so on-call can tune under load. Dry-run mode required before first prod run. Proposed defaults for review at sync are below.

limits module of fahog-kahop:
CAPS = {
    "fraeth": 189,
    "drumir": 842,
}

Subject: Warranty Cost Overrun — Kestrel Line

Board: warranty claims on the Kestrel HX units are 38% over forecast this quarter. Root cause is a supplier seal defect, now fixed in production. Reserves have been topped up; margin impact is roughly two points. Recovery claim against the supplier, Dornhave Components, is in legal review. No field safety issue. Full numbers at Thursday's session. Related business plans are summarised in the confidential note below.

management briefing: Headcount on the Belix team goes from 60 to 93 by the end of November. Gross margin on Belix came in at 23 percent against a plan of 47 percent.